Hello, fellow Debianers. After an upgrade to update-manager-gnome, I get the
following message everytime I try to use the software (both from the menu and
from the upper panel): "The '/usr/share/update-
manager/bug_script/debian_reportbug.sh /tmp/update-manager-bugJr2yVf
/usr/lib/pymodules/python2.5/UpdateManager/Frontend/Gtk/ui.py /tmp/update-
manager-bugZCrpHk' program was started with the privileges of the fabricio user
without the need to ask for a password, due to your system's authentication
mechanism setup. It is possible that you are being allowed to run specific
programs as user fabricio without the need for a password, or that the password
is cached. This is not a problem report; it's simply a notification to make
sure you are aware of this." This message appears after I am asked for the
root's password (through gksu, I presume) and the program fails to do anything.
Sometimes I also get a message saying that it could not grab the mouse because
other application did it or someone might be eavesdropping my connection (I am
99,99% sure that is not the case). So this is more than a problem with the
reportbug section of the application, because it happens as a consequence of a
previous bug (apparently caused by a "no attribute treeview update", as seen
below). And as user privileges are involved, I decided to report this bug as
critical. Thanks and regards, Fabricio Rocha Brasilia, Brasil *** /tmp
